Q: Is 110,412,242 a Prime Number?
A: No, 110,412,242 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 110412242 can be evenly divided by 1 2 71 142 777,551 1,555,102 55,206,121 and 110,412,242, with no remainder.
Since 110,412,242 cannot be divided by just 1 and 110,412,242, it is not a prime number.
